1. (C) POLOFF spoke August 13 with Zhang Jing, wife of
detained Bible printer Shi Weihan. Zhang said she is
concerned about her husband's health and noted that he
has lost 30 lbs. since his detention March 19. Zhang
said Shi, who is in Beijing's main municipal jail, is
receiving medicine to control his diabetes but the
Public Security Bureau (PSB) is not allowing him to
receive regular medical checkups.


2. (C) Zhang reported that the PSB has still not
allowed her any contact with Shi, even by mail. Shi's
lawyer last visited him in early August. During that
visit, Shi told his lawyer that investigators forced
him to sign a statement that he had received RMB 10
million (USD 1.4 million) in revenue from the printing
of 2.7 million Bibles and religious tracts. (Note:
Shi, according to a copy of the arrest notice seen by
PolOff, is under investigation for operating an
illegal business.) According to Zhang, the police did
not allow Shi to consult with his lawyer before
signing the document. Zhang said she has received no
information regarding when Shi will be indicted or go
on trial.


3. (C) Zhang asked the USG to again raise her
husband's case through official channels and to
request specifically that Shi be given regular medical
checkups and that the PSB release Shi to home
confinement pending the end of the investigation.
PolOff protested Shi's treatment and detention and
relayed the requests for medical checkups and home
confinement August 14 to Ministry of Foreign Affairs
Human Rights Department official Xu Jing.


4. (SBU) (Note: Shi and Zhang are the parents of
AmCit child Shi Enmei (about 7 years old). Post does
not have a privacy act waiver associated with this
case.)
